...My current conversion path is:

1. Word7: Save as .odt
2. Use Calibre to convert to mobi

I've seen a 'host' of ways to convert. Anyone have a suggestion?
It should work as well as any, in general.

The only thing I would add would be that if the conversion is flawed, I would then convert the .odt to ePub as an additional intermediary step and massage the flaws using Sigil, then convert that to the final MOBI.
